How can I grey out the document properties?

Hello Dennis,
One way I'm thinking of is creating a section access that can use NTNAME instead of USERID and PASSWORD, so you will not be prompted for credentials, then in Settings menu, Security, uncheck "Access Document Properties (Users)". Reload and save and that should do.

Settings > Document Properties > Security > Uncheck 'Access Document Properties (Users)'
I'd recommend checking the 'Admin Override Security' box to be safe so somone can still access the Document Properties as required.
